The costume chosen for this shoot is the classic outfit of Columbina from Genshin Impact, with an overall color scheme dominated by white complemented by soft light blue gradients, creating rich layering.

The tailoring features extensive off-the-shoulder cuts and crisscross strapping. The white ribbon ties at the shoulders and wrists flatter the body silhouette while adding a touch of whimsical sensory experience to the overall look. The white bow on the chest, white wing ornaments on the shoulders, and blue gradient structure on the skirt hem all required careful, repeated adjustments during dressing. Especially worth mentioning is the blue-and-gold metallic brooch, which played a critical role in authenticity. Golden crescent moon patterns dotting the lower hem also serve as visual anchors, together forming the character's core visual markers.

For the wig, I selected a long straight black wig with pink inner highlights. The color gradients at the hair tips and bangs pop vibrantly against the dark base tone, greatly enhancing character recognition. To match the character lore in makeup, I wore purple contact lenses, paired with subtle eye makeup and pink-toned lips, striving to convey a unique temperament that combines mystery with soft gentleness.

For the set, we specially constructed a dreamy white real-scene studio. Multi-layered white gauze and lace drapes were used in the background to build depth and a hazy atmosphere. Props included European vintage carved mirror frames, table flower arrangements of white roses and green leaves, Roman column ornaments, alongside red-and-blue bound books and exquisite white tea sets. The foreground featured a white wrought-iron lantern with a plush white cushion, unifying the set's color palette under soft glows of pale purple and pinkish-white without feeling cluttered.

The biggest challenge during this photoshoot was managing garment fit and shape—particularly the off-the-shoulder positioning and white ribbons along both arms, which needed constant re-adjusting to maintain optimal form on camera and prevent shifting from subtle movements. Reflectors and softboxes were heavily used throughout lighting setup to ensure costume fabrics rendered a soft, ethereal flow.

The theme of this shoot is closely tied to the \"Song of the Empty Moon\". While I cannot fully embody the character's height of existence, through this costume and meticulously designed set, I sought to convey that serene, elegant ambiance. By using hand gestures to lead visual focal points alongside varied half-body framing angles, I strived to capture her quiet mystery and composure.

When preparing this work, I repeatedly referenced in-game setting details, tweaking everything from wig highlight placement to the crisscross direction of chest straps. With many props on set, maintaining clean composition required significant time tuning depth of field and camera angles. The final selected images center the character cleanly without collage editing, allowing visual focus to settle perfectly on rich character and costume details.
